Costume


When deciding my costumes for my models I need to ensure that
they appeal to the audience and suit the genre of my magazine being
pop. I will do this by presenting my models in a way which makes
them look interested in fashion and have good fashion sense. I will
dress them in a very girly way to make them look like pop artists this
would include dressing them in things such as dresses and skirts.
They would also have accessories to make them more girly making
the audience more interested and appealed by the way they look.
This would allow the audience to be inspired by the way they look. I
would also ensure to dress them in a similar way to how the target
audience would like to dress as this would allow them to be inspired
by the artist. This would give my magazine an instant image of the
genre of my magazine allowing the audience to know quickly what
genre my magazine is. It would mean that the audience could easily
see what age category my magazine is aimed at meaning.
Furthermore I will give my models girly hairstyles both curly and
straight as this would make the magazine seem more girly and would
also show that the models are presented in a very girly way. In my

Props


The props is a big part of my photo-shoot and will allow me to get
more interesting shots. The props will add emphasis to the
magazine and will show it is a music magazine. Furthermore the
props will make people more interested and will ensure that I have
variety in my photos as well as making sure that the images don’t
become repetitive and boring. I have decided to use some props
within my photo-shoot. I will be using a camera which would look
effective as it will show the pop genre of my magazine. Furthermore
this prop has been used in many pop magazines which shows that
it is an effective prop that would appeal to the audience. I may
decide to feature the camera on the front cover image of my
magazine, which would either be a close up or mid shot image. I
will also use balloons as one of my props. This is because my
magazine is aimed at teenagers it would show the teenager side of
the magazine. It would also allow me to get some interesting
camera shots that would appeal to the audience. Furthermore it
would give a more fun side to the magazine and would make the
audience realise that it is a very fun girly magazine. I may also
